Feature Spotlight: Workgroups 2008 Preview

If you have visited the MetaCommunications website recently, you may have noticed the banner announcing the upcoming release of Workgroups 2008. Some features of the upcoming release include fully functional administrative capabilities in the Windows version of Virtual Ticket and Digital Storage Manager, universal binaries of the Virtual Ticket and Digital Storage Manager Mac OSX clients, home page customization in Workgroups Portal, reporting enhancements, the ability to create new folder records from the find results window and much, much more. Q&A with Technical Support: Database Backup Report

What is the Auto login feature that is shown when setting up email notifications in Approval Manager?

The auto login feature, which can be enabled in the email notification setup section of Approval Manager, is meant to provide Collaborative Users who may not regularly log in to the system an easy way to access Approval Manager without having to keep track of their credentials. When a collaborative user receives an email indicating they have a proof to review, the link to the proof contains additional information which will authenticate the user into the system automatically.

Smart Tip of the Month: Example - Creating New Records with MetaScript

Suppose you want to be able to generate new database records from a Virtual Ticket form you use as a centralized point of data entry. With the CreateTicket() MetaScript function, folder type and/or document type records can be created automatically by simply passing the necessary information to the function. MetaCommunications Knowledge Base Article 16327 contains a usage example and a form which incorporates the function into a reusable example.
